Manuka honey company Comvita is in rebuilding mode with a refreshed management team saying it is determined to return the business to profitability.However, that turnaround appears to be a way off yet.Speaking at the company's AGM on Oct 30, newly appointed chair Bridget Coates said Comvita had begun an aggressive process of transformation but that wouldn’t bear fruit until the second half of the 2025 financial year. There have been several changes to Comvita’s board and management team recently.
